Which is better: to go out and follow a funeral procession, or to stay and perform the Tarawih prayer? And was it more appropriate for the Imam to delay the funeral prayer until after Tarawih?
Source: FtawySummarized from the full answer at Ftawy · imported Sep 2, 2026
It is recommended to have a large number of people praying over the deceased, and it is recommended to delay the funeral prayer for a short time to gather a large number of attendees. The reward for praying over the deceased is immense. It is also recommended to hasten the burial and not to delay it. If the family of the deceased departs to bury their dead and the Tarawih prayer is about to begin, it is more proper to follow the funeral procession, as its virtue is time-sensitive, unlike Tarawih, which can be prayed individually.
